- Contribute to new technologies investigations and complex solutions design
- Come up with well-designed technical solutions and robust code
- Work and professionally communicate with the Customer’s team
- Take up responsibility for delivering major solution features
- Participate in the requirements gathering and clarification process
- Develop core modules and functions
- Perform code reviews, write unit and integration tests
- Mentor Junior engineers and contribute to the continuous improvement of the development process
- Over 5 years of experience in Front-end software development
- At least 5 years of experience with TypeScript and JavaScript
- At least 5 years of experience with CSS
- Strong experience with React and Next.js
- Experience working with Node.js
- Good understanding of Front-end web development in a production environment
- Experience working in an Agile team environment
- Experience with testing, pull requests, code reviews, and release processes
- At least an Upper-Intermediate level of English
We are looking for a Senior Front-end (React) Engineer to join Mobile and Web Solutions, one of the most dynamically growing departments, that unites more than 200 professionals who specialize in various technologies.
We love technology and believe that apps are all about personal touch and user experience. We believe that we can influence this aspect of the products we work on.
If you are a positive thinker with excellent communication skills, the ability to start new projects, help engage new customers, and deliver software of varying complexity, we welcome you to join us.
CUSTOMER
Our Customer is from the UK. The company owns a global marketplace for the fashion industry where users can sell customized or rare clothing and accessories. It provides a way to recycle unwanted items and earn money.
PROJECT
The project is a social shopping platform that combines a mix of retail and social networking platforms. Generally, a platform specializes in clothing retail. Users have profile pages where they can post pictures and descriptions of items they are selling, along with the price.Posts can contain hashtags and additional information to make searching for items more comfortable.
The main task is to produce the most evocative buying and selling experience for users. You will be responsible for integrating the payment system and working with accessibility features.